WebAug 10, 2024 · Drinking ginger tea either hot or cold can also aid in digestion. Ginger is “an important dietary agent which possesses a carminative effect”, meaning it can help relieve gas, according to a study published in 2024 in the Food Science and Nutrition journal . WebGingerol, a natural component of ginger root, benefits gastrointestinal motility ― the rate at which food exits the stomach and continues along the digestive process. Eating ginger encourages efficient digestion, so food doesn’t linger as long in the gut.”. Nausea relief. Encouraging stomach emptying can relieve the discomforts of nausea ... WebApr 13, 2024 · You may also be wondering why ginger ale is good for you, potentially. Well, ginger has anti-inflammatory, anti-ulcer and antioxidant effects that may help relieve digestive distress, per the Cleveland Clinic. However, the bubbly beverage may not be the best way to get ginger: "Not all ginger ale actually contains ginger," says Will Bulsiewicz ...
